If multiple Elastic Compute Service (ECS) instances are added to or removed from a scaling group during a scaling activity, Auto Scaling starts to count the … WebNov 21, 2024 · ScaleInCooldown -> (integer) The amount of time, in seconds, after a scale in activity completes before another scale in activity can start. The cooldown period is used to block subsequent scale in requests until it has expired. You should scale in conservatively to protect your application’s availability. WebMar 29, 2024 · The console UI does not expose two important properties of the autoscaling we found valuable: ScaleInCooldown and ScaleOutCooldown, which default to 0. These settings limit the rate of successive events for scale in and out, requesting a pause of at least the given number of seconds between changes.
